Step 1: Initial Evaluation
During the initial evaluation, dentists gather your dental history. They ask about any past issues or treatments. This helps them understand what might need special attention. Dentists then perform a visual inspection of your mouth. They look for obvious concerns that might need more probing.
Step 2: X-Rays and Imaging
X-rays are vital for spotting hidden issues. They reveal problems not visible in a regular exam. Dentists use them to find cavities, bone issues, or growths. These images help in planning your treatment. They ensure nothing is overlooked. This step is crucial, as it supports the visual findings.
Step 3: Gum and Soft Tissue Examination
Gums play a key role in dental health. Dentists check for inflammation, recession, or signs of disease. They use a small tool to measure gaps in your gums. This reveals the health of your gum tissue. Healthy gums are essential for a strong foundation.
Step 4: Bite and Jaw Assessment
Your bite and jaw alignment affect overall health. Dentists observe how your teeth meet. They check for signs of grinding or tension. This assessment ensures your bite is functional. Proper alignment helps prevent future issues.
Step 5: Tooth-by-Tooth Analysis
| Aspect | Details Checked |
|---|---|
| Decay | Look for signs of cavities or damage |
| Stability | Check for loose or shifting teeth |
| Wear | Observe for excessive wear or chipping |
Each tooth gets individual attention. Dentists look for decay, stability, and wear. By checking each tooth, they ensure no issues are missed. This careful examination helps in planning effective care.
Step 6: Patient Discussion and Education
Communication is key. Dentists discuss their findings with you. They explain any issues and suggest treatment options. This helps you understand your dental health better. You can then make informed decisions. Education empowers you to maintain good oral hygiene.
